You're lucky

How is the phone in general? I always hear a lot of complaints about the Windows Mobile software...
I'm a HUGE WinMo fan. Have been for many years. I upgraded from a P3400 so the change is quite significant for me.
Of course, these are all my opinions but:
The TouchFlo is quick and responsive. Sometimes if you slide your finger over the tabs too fast it gets confused and will stay on the last accessed tab. I find if the phone's been idle for a while, it takes about half a second to respond when switching between tabs. Although once you move off the first tab, it's quick again.
The keyboard is awesome. Takes a bit of getting used to... Like I still gotta think about where the full stop is etc. The apostrophe is a secondary character so you gotta press the function key and then the apostrophe key to get the symbol. Tiny nuisance for me, but again, not major.
The screen utterly sublime! It's massive and the display is crystal clear. Black looks really good on this display. But as usual with most HTC's, when setting a photo as a wallpaper, the quality isn't good. Perhaps there's something I'm missing cos the supplied wallpapers are crystal clear.
The camera doesn't have a flash so if you're taking photo's in an area that's not well lit, the photo quality is very poor. In the sun however, the quality is really nice. But for me, the camera is a secondary feature. I don't believe any camera on a phone can compare to a proper camera.
My favourite feature on the camera though is the panoramic option... It allows you to take 3 photos that it merges (horizontally) as one for a panoramic shot. It creates an overlay of about a third of the 1st & 2nd photos so you know how to place the following shot. *hard to explain, hope this makes sense*
The only draw back of this phone is the size & weight. It's quite large and bulky. Although I can appreciate the weight as the phone feels more solid that way.
It also come packaged with a leather carry pouch. This adds more bulk but does keep the device looking pretty. I will definitely be investing in an InvisibleShield soon though.
Another downer is that there is no MicroSD included. Really sucks considering the price of the phone
Wow this is turning into a full review... If I've missed anything let me know
EDIT: I forgot to mention that this device doesn't have GPS which the first Touch Pro 2 did have... Also the hardware for a radio exists but the software doesn't allow usage. Need to check xda for how to activate it